Clean Code Jobs in England

626 to 650 of 893 Clean Code Jobs in England

PHP Software Engineer

Lincoln, Lincolnshire, United Kingdom
Hybrid / WFH Options
Forterro
development of Orderwise software using modern frameworks and solutions. Works with the PO (Product Owner) to develop software to specification. They are also responsible for creating efficient and scalable code engaging in database design and optimisation. Responsibilities Design, develop, and maintain the software. Implement new features and functionalities based on product requirements. Write clean, scalable and efficient code … PHP, Laravel, HTML, CSS and JavaScript. Keep up to date with the latest technology trends and advancements. Support product management with technical expertise. Create and maintain technical documentation for code, APIs and system architecture. Skills, Knowledge & Expertise Proven experience as a software developer. Knowledge of software and application design. Experience in PHP, Laravel (or similar MVC Framework). Experience More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Software engineer - C#/WPF - Perm opportunity - Southampton

Southampton, Hampshire, United Kingdom
Endeavour Recruitment Solutions
maintain efficient, reusable, and reliable C# code. Ensure the best possible performance, quality, and responsiveness of applications. Identify bottlenecks and bugs, and devise solutions to these problem. Help maintain code quality, organization, and automatization. Knowledge, skills and experience: Proficient in C#, with a good knowledge of its ecosystems. Proficient in WPF, with a good knowledge of its design methodologies. … oriented programming. Skill for writing reusable C# libraries. Familiar with various design and architectural patterns. Knowledge of concurrency patterns in C#. Familiarity with Microsoft SQL Server. Knack for writing clean, readable C# code. Understanding fundamental design principles behind a scalable application. Creating database schemas that represent and support business processes. Basic understanding of Common Language Runtime (CLR), its limitations … weaknesses, and workarounds. Implementing automated testing platforms and unit tests. Proficient understanding of code versioning tools. Familiarity with continuous integration. This is a defining career opportunity, please apply for further detail to join a leading Fin Tech company. More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Engineer

Cambridge, England, United Kingdom
trg.recruitment
Proven track record in designing and building backend solutions for complex applications. Understanding of Docker and Kubernetes for cloud migration. Ability to tackle algorithmic technical challenges. A passion for clean, maintainable code and modern software development methodologies. Interested, or know someone who would be? Click apply or get in touch directly More ❯
Posted:

Software Engineer

West Wratting, England, United Kingdom
trg.recruitment
Proven track record in designing and building backend solutions for complex applications. Understanding of Docker and Kubernetes for cloud migration. Ability to tackle algorithmic technical challenges. A passion for clean, maintainable code and modern software development methodologies. Interested, or know someone who would be? Click apply or get in touch directly More ❯
Posted:

Full Stack Engineer - Inside IR35 Contract

Greater Bristol Area, United Kingdom
SR2 | Socially Responsible Recruitment | Certified B Corporation™
and APIs using Go , ensuring performance and reliability Collaborate closely with UX/UI designers, systems engineers, and other developers to create an intuitive and powerful tuning interface Write clean, testable, and efficient code across the stack Participate in code reviews, sprint planning, and architecture discussions Help define technical direction and best practices for a new and More ❯
Posted:

Software Developer

Leamington Spa, Warwickshire, West Midlands, United Kingdom
Hybrid / WFH Options
JobHeron
highly skilled team Key Responsibilities of the Software Developer: Develop and maintain cloud-based applications including both consumer-facing 3D configurators and internal platforms for manufacturers. Build modular, maintainable code using best practices for reusability and performance. Ensure compatibility across browsers and devices through rigorous testing. Collaborate closely with the team and customers to ensure features support the bigger … experience Curious, analytical, and proactive you enjoy solving problems and asking why Comfortable working autonomously, and excited to help shape product direction Passionate about performance, user experience, and writing clean, scalable code Ready to build tools that shape the future of customisation? Apply for this exciting new Software Developer position now and be part of a company where … your code doesnt just run it makes things real. More ❯
Employment Type: Permanent, Work From Home
Posted:

Senior Data Engineer

London, United Kingdom
Chambers & Partners
Overview: 3 contract data engineers to supplement existing team during implementation phase of new data platform. Main Duties and Responsibilities: Write clean and testable code using PySpark and SparkSQL scripting languages, to enable our customer data products and business applications. Build and manage data pipelines and notebooks, deploying code in a structured, trackable and safe manner. Effectively … create, optimise and maintain automated systems and processes across a given project(s) or technical domain. Data Analyse, profile and plan work, aligned with project priorities. Perform reviews of code, refactoring where necessary. Deploy code in a structured, trackable and safe manner. Document your data developments and operational procedures. Ensure adherence to data/software delivery standards and More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Lead Platform Engineer

Croydon, Cambridgeshire, UK
WeDo
a mature Azure ecosystem and strong engineering standards You’ll have real influence over architectural decisions, and cloud infrastructure strategy You’ll work alongside experienced engineers who value autonomy, clean code, and continuous delivery The technical landscape: Azure (AKS, Functions, App Services, Event Grid, etc.) Infrastructure as Code (Terraform) CI/CD using Azure DevOps Monitoring and More ❯
Posted:

Senior Software Engineer - FX Platform- Tech-driven Global Market Maker

London, United Kingdom
NCAA (National Collegiate Athletic Association)
success as well as your own. The client: A leading trading firm driven by technology with over one thousand employees globally. Pioneering their own trading strategies and systems using clean code and sophisticated technology, they run a global network with thousands of high-performance, low-latency applications that solve problems in nanoseconds. Technology facilitates the ability to tackle … engineering instincts and a deep understanding of computer science fundamentals Experience writing software in C#, C++, C, or Java with a proven ability to deliver scalable, reliable, high-quality clean code A passion for continuous improvement and test-driven design plus innovative, big-picture thinking grounded in real-world pragmatism An understanding of the FIX engines, FIX protocol More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Java Software Engineer

London, England, United Kingdom
Search 5.0
ll Do Design, build, and maintain backend services that power critical payment infrastructure Collaborate cross-functionally to turn real merchant challenges into elegant technical solutions Champion software quality through clean code, automated testing, and CI/CD Contribute to architecture, planning, and team best practices Own projects end-to-end — from concept to deployment What You Bring … years of software engineering experience Strong hands-on experience with Java and backend system design Familiarity with systems integration, messaging middleware, and distributed architecture A pragmatic mindset — you balance clean design with delivering value fast Comfortable working solo or as part of a team, with a proactive and collaborative approach Why Join Small teams, real ownership, no red tape More ❯
Posted:

Lead Platform Engineer

Croydon, England, United Kingdom
WeDo
a mature Azure ecosystem and strong engineering standards You’ll have real influence over architectural decisions, and cloud infrastructure strategy You’ll work alongside experienced engineers who value autonomy, clean code, and continuous delivery The technical landscape: Azure (AKS, Functions, App Services, Event Grid, etc.) Infrastructure as Code (Terraform) CI/CD using Azure DevOps Monitoring and More ❯
Posted:

Front End Developer (Remote Fixed Term Contract)

Birmingham, Staffordshire, United Kingdom
Hybrid / WFH Options
Emperor
You'll work with our Client Support team day-to-day, with support from the wider Technical team, including our Senior developers. Our aim is to deliver high-quality code, so it is important to understand best-practice code structure, as well as performance and security. Key Responsibilities: Maintain responsive, accessible interfaces using modern front-end technologies. Collaborate … with designers to ensure design-matched, performant user experiences. Write clean, modular, maintainable code following team conventions and best practices. Resolve issues in a timely manner. Participate in regular code reviews and take feedback constructively. Contribute to technical planning, estimation, progress meetings, and standards. Stay curious and engaged with new front-end tools and technologies. Required Skills More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ior PHP Developer

London, United Kingdom
Hybrid / WFH Options
Salt Digital Recruitment
first team and contribute to a completely modernised Laravel-based platform with no legacy code. This is a great opportunity to work with cutting-edge tools, take ownership of clean, scalable features, and be supported in your professional growth with a tailored development plan. Key Responsibilities: Write clean, reusable, test-driven code in PHP using Laravel (TDD More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Senior Backend Developer (MERN Stack)

Slough, Berkshire, UK
Alexander Lyons Solutions
object-oriented programming. What we’re looking for: 4+ years of professional development experience. At least 2 years in a MERN stack environment. Monorepo experience is a strong preference. Clean code advocate with unit testing experience. What you’ll do: Build and maintain scalable backend services. Contribute to an Agile team and collaborate across departments. Triage and resolve More ❯
Employment Type: Full-time
Posted:

Senior Backend Developer (MERN Stack)

City of London, London, United Kingdom
Alexander Lyons Solutions
object-oriented programming. What we’re looking for: 4+ years of professional development experience. At least 2 years in a MERN stack environment. Monorepo experience is a strong preference. Clean code advocate with unit testing experience. What you’ll do: Build and maintain scalable backend services. Contribute to an Agile team and collaborate across departments. Triage and resolve More ❯
Posted:

Senior Backend Developer (MERN Stack)

London Area, United Kingdom
Alexander Lyons Solutions
object-oriented programming. What we’re looking for: 4+ years of professional development experience. At least 2 years in a MERN stack environment. Monorepo experience is a strong preference. Clean code advocate with unit testing experience. What you’ll do: Build and maintain scalable backend services. Contribute to an Agile team and collaborate across departments. Triage and resolve More ❯
Posted:

Senior Backend Developer (MERN Stack)

South East London, England, United Kingdom
Alexander Lyons Solutions
object-oriented programming. What we’re looking for: 4+ years of professional development experience. At least 2 years in a MERN stack environment. Monorepo experience is a strong preference. Clean code advocate with unit testing experience. What you’ll do: Build and maintain scalable backend services. Contribute to an Agile team and collaborate across departments. Triage and resolve More ❯
Posted:

Web Developer -London

London, United Kingdom
MODE Recruitment Limited
greenfield projects starting from the minute you start! Your Background: Professional experience in Web Development ( Lead - Min 5 years/Mid-Level - Min 2 years ) A passion for good clean code Excellent knowledge of PHP Excellent knowledge of HTML and CSS Excellent knowledge of MySQL Nice to Have Symfony or similar CMS framework ES6, React, Node AWS What More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Lead Web Developer - London

London, United Kingdom
MODE Recruitment Limited
greenfield projects starting from the minute you start! Your Background: Professional experience in Web Development ( Lead - Min 5 years/Mid-Level - Min 2 years ) A passion for good clean code Excellent knowledge of PHP Excellent knowledge of HTML and CSS Excellent knowledge of MySQL Nice to Have Symfony or similar CMS framework ES6, React, Node AWS What More ❯
Employment Type: Permanent
Salary: GBP Annual
Posted:

Software Developer

Manchester, North West, United Kingdom
Hybrid / WFH Options
Oscar Associates (UK) Limited
environment to succeed. You will work closely with senior developers, project managers, and cross-functional teams to analyse business requirements and implement effective solutions. Key duties will include writing clean, scalable, and efficient code in C# or other .NET languages, participating in code reviews, debugging, and troubleshooting issues. You will be responsible for integrating various systems or More ❯
Employment Type: Permanent, Work From Home
Salary: £45,000
Posted:

Software Engineer

London Area, United Kingdom
Hybrid / WFH Options
Vennre
hands-on role where you'll be trusted to shape core features, squash bugs, and contribute to major product upgrades. Success in this role looks like: Delivering performant, scalable code Enhancing app UX and onboarding journeys Helping Vennre scale across geographies and asset classes 🎯 Responsibilities Build and maintain features across our React-based web and mobile apps Develop cross … platform experiences using Remix and Capacitor (iOS/Android) Integrate securely with backend APIs and third-party platforms like Supabase Write clean, maintainable, well-documented code Optimise for performance, reliability, and scalability Collaborate with Product, Design, and Growth teams to deliver value 🧠 Qualifications 4–6 years of experience in software engineering (startup or fintech preferred) Strong command of More ❯
Posted:

Software Engineer

City of London, London, United Kingdom
Hybrid / WFH Options
Vennre
hands-on role where you'll be trusted to shape core features, squash bugs, and contribute to major product upgrades. Success in this role looks like: Delivering performant, scalable code Enhancing app UX and onboarding journeys Helping Vennre scale across geographies and asset classes 🎯 Responsibilities Build and maintain features across our React-based web and mobile apps Develop cross … platform experiences using Remix and Capacitor (iOS/Android) Integrate securely with backend APIs and third-party platforms like Supabase Write clean, maintainable, well-documented code Optimise for performance, reliability, and scalability Collaborate with Product, Design, and Growth teams to deliver value 🧠 Qualifications 4–6 years of experience in software engineering (startup or fintech preferred) Strong command of More ❯
Posted:

Full Stack Engineer

Leeds, England, United Kingdom
G.Digital
applications Comfortable working full stack, but with a backend-leaning focus (70–80%) Collaborative mindset, confident working in tight-knit, cross-functional squads An interest in data-driven products , clean architecture, and performance at scale 🛠️ How You’ll Work: Join a high-trust, autonomous team focused on building new mobile-first products Shape architecture, tooling, and technical direction from … smart, scalable APIs and backend systems in a modern serverless stack Partnering with design and mobile engineers to create seamless, data-rich user experiences Solving complex engineering problems using clean code and modern tooling Working on entirely greenfield projects with space to innovate and shape best practices Helping foster a culture of technical excellence, collaboration, and continuous improvement More ❯
Posted:

Back End Developer

London, England, United Kingdom
SpinnrTech
per year Schedule: Monday to Friday Responsibilities: Design, develop, and maintain scalable and reliable API systems. Build and manage microservices to support system scalability and performance. Write clean, maintainable code following best practices, including SOLID principles and design patterns. Diagnose and resolve technical issues; provide ongoing technical support. Essential Requirements: Proficiency in both Mandarin and English (working languages More ❯
Posted:

Full Stack PHP Developer

Worksop, Nottinghamshire, East Midlands, United Kingdom
Hybrid / WFH Options
Oscar Associates (UK) Limited
custom-built applications for clients across multiple sectors. Take ownership of smaller-scale bespoke projects, from planning through to deployment, with guidance from the Head of Development . Write clean, maintainable code and contribute to both backend and frontend development. Participate in code reviews, daily stand-ups, and ongoing product improvement discussions. Learn from senior developers while More ❯
Employment Type: Permanent, Work From Home
Salary: £35,000
Posted:
Clean Code
England
10th Percentile
£36,250
25th Percentile
£48,750
Median
£62,500
75th Percentile
£73,750
90th Percentile
£88,500